The Mesmeric World of Fabric Gallery

in General, March 2018
0 0
0
Vibrant and exclusive selection of brocade at Fabric Gallery

Appreciating the heritage of art and fabric that suits any requirement, the Fabric Gallery offers affordable luxury and style.

Words Keshini de Silva | Photographs Vishwathan Tharmakulasingham

The façade of Fabric Gallery situated along R A de Mel Mawatha, Colombo 4

At the corner of Davidson Road along R A De Mel Mawatha is a destination that promises a designer textile journey. Walking into the Fabric Gallery one is immediately inspired by a plethora of colourful fabric, glamourous ethnic wear and trendy accessories.

Established by M Abdul Cader, who has over 35-years experience in the fabric and fashion industry, Fabric Gallery focuses on quality and exclusivity. Carefully selected by the team, each luxurious material is sourced in limited quantity to ensure inimitability for the customer. Fabric Gallery displays material from across the world especially Japan, Korea, India, China and France. Thus, the racks of the five-storey outlet gleams with the best of patterned luxurious silks, rich brocade, delicate lace, linen and chiffon. Customers of all types, from everyday shoppers, to brides-to-be and designers will be mesmerized with the choice showcased at the store.

The linen collection at the outlet is particularly popular, especially the distinctive selection of designer linen available in limited quantities. Brides-to-be looking for either a Western style of ethnic design could spend hours surveying through the myriad of white and red, elaborate material showcased. In fact, material for the entire bridal entourage could be purchased at Fabric Gallery with assistance from their experienced and well-versed staff. If you imagine yourself in a vintage evening dress or ball gown made of lace with 3D floral patterns and beading, the store has just what you are looking for.

“Fabric Gallery strives to offer a truly inspired textile experience. We are always in touch with international trends and likewise source fabric. The team exclusively designs fabrics too. Some luxurious fabrics are only available for purchase for one or two pieces as we understand that customers and designers in Sri Lanka cherish uniqueness,” says Abdul Cader. “We offer good value with quality products. Affordable luxury is our promise.”

Customers will also be stunned by the exciting range of sarees available, which reflect on new trends and colours including popular designer trends from India. The elaborate lehengas, ghagra cholis and richly embellished ethnic dresses, handpicked by the Fabric Gallery team will ensure the wearer is the centre of attention. There are kurthas, ranging from luxurious raw silk to comfortable cotton.

Though fabric of all types, unique hues and designs are the heart and soul of the store, shoppers will also be delighted by the range of branded accessories at Fabric Gallery. The second floor is a treasure trove that displays ornate ethnic fashion jewellery as well as a chic range of earrings and rings. The footwear collection includes glittering bedazzled high-heels ideal for a night out, as well as stylish shoes that will complement your office attire. There is a special selection of branded handbags and clutches as well. The store also offers cosmetics from leading international brands and has a selection of globally popular body and hair care products for both men and women. It is the ideal floor to shop for gifts and beautiful trinkets.

Fabric Gallery is a fashion destination that caters to all needs, encouraging creativity and inspiring customers to embrace their distinctive style.
